We went to The Chicken Basket on a Friday night. My girlfriend observes lent traditions so we are always on the hunt for good fish. On Friday nights they offer AYCE(All You Can Eat) fish, either cod, catfish or a combination of these two in a «basket» that includes cole slaw and fries for $ 12.99. We were seated promptly and the place was still buzzing at 8pm. This is a great place for kids, with the bar in a separate size of the building. The decorations are all about Route 66 and«chickens and roosters». This really is a fun place to enjoy a meal an not worry about«the show» that goes along with some diners. Our waitress behaved as if we were her only table, although she was very busy with several other much larger parties. The drinks came quickly, then the snacks and the food followed shortly there after. Drinks were replaced when they were half full and«would you like seconds» came as I started my final piece of fish. She was amazing. I had the combo for obvious reasons. The catfish was a little«fishy» but the cod was to die for. Rather than fill up on sides I stuck with the fish. I finished two helpings of fish and was stuffed. I was allowed to take the sides home in a doggie bag for my doggies. Dell Rhea’s is something of a legendary lunch spot, at least locally. My coworkers have raved about this place for years, and a few days ago I finally got the pleasure of heading out with the group for some fried chicken adventures! The restaurant is really tucked away down a side road, just a few blocks from the busy Rte. 83 and Plainfield Rd. intersection. You’d never even know that it is there, but I think that word of mouth gets many of the customers to check it out. Then their amazing food gets people to return again and again, bringing friends! It has a weird vibe inside, kind of a mix between a diner, a lodge, and a VFW hall. There is a full bar and casino games on one side and a regular restaurant complete with lunch buffet during lunch hours on the other. Seating and parking are plentiful, and this place does a lot of business with the lunch crowd. Now, the food. I got the lunch buffet, which includes all you can eat for $ 10.99. There is a full soup and salad bar, and also a chicken, pasta, pizza, sides(veggies, biscuits), and dessert bar. The food was great — of course, check out their fried chicken, but their biscuits, steamed veggies, and cookies were fantastic too. A few of the items were low or out when I went up for a plate, which was frustrating, but all in all it was worth the $ 10.99 and I would go back again.
